All Definitions for Browsers

Below are all the dictionary definitions of browsers:

1Any other type of information browser.
2One who or which browses.
3A person who examines goods for sale but purchases nothing.
4Ellipsis of web browser. [(Internet) A computer program used to navigate the World Wide Web, chiefly by viewing web pages and following hyperlinks.]
